Forum |  HardWare.fr | News | Articles | PC | S'identifier | S'inscrire | Shop Recherche
1494 connectés 

  FORUM HardWare.fr
  Programmation
  HTML/CSS

  XHTML CSS... IE vs Firefox .... c le bordel !!!

 


 Mot :   Pseudo :  
 
Bas de page
Auteur Sujet :

XHTML CSS... IE vs Firefox .... c le bordel !!!

n°755155
freed102
Arayashiki
Posté le 07-06-2004 à 17:20:51  profilanswer
 

Rassurez moi... c moi qui fait n'importe quoi j'espere.. parceque là je vais peter un cable !!! j'arrive pas à avoir du tout la même interpretation d'un navigateur à l'autre... le plus fidele entant IE... une fois passé dans Firefox laisse tomber !! ça ressemble plus à rien ! les dimensions et positions que j'indique ne sont pas du tout respectées ! Que faire ????
 
http://www.clonecopy.net/webtv/index.php
 
en plus ma video fonctionne tres bien avec un object dans explorer.. mais ça marche pas dans Firefox ! obligé de mettre un embed... mais là c plus du tout aux normes... j'ai l'impression qu'il y a un gros prob avec Firefox qui se veut W3C... alors que visiblement ne respecte pas du tout cette norme... en somme.. à quoi ça sert ?

mood
Publicité
Posté le 07-06-2004 à 17:20:51  profilanswer
 

n°755191
Kristoph
Posté le 07-06-2004 à 17:54:15  profilanswer
 

Par rapport à quoi IE est-il le plus fidèle ?

n°755199
freed102
Arayashiki
Posté le 07-06-2004 à 17:59:11  profilanswer
 

Kristoph a écrit :

Par rapport à quoi IE est-il le plus fidèle ?


il est plus fidele à ce que je lui demande !! quand je lui dit :
 
div#Bloc {
 background-color: #000000;
 border: 1px solid #FFFFFF;
 width : 100px;
 height: 100px;
 left: 100px;
 top: 100px;
 
}
 
... il me fait bien un carré de 100x100 pixels positionné à 100px de la gauche et positionné à 100px de la droite !
et si j'en mets un deuxieme en dessous.. à 5px de l'autre.. et bien il va me le mettre  à 5px de l'autre... mais si je veux lire la même page dans firefox... et bien j'aurai pas du tout le même resultat !

n°755208
Kristoph
Posté le 07-06-2004 à 18:17:37  profilanswer
 

Ca marche left et top sans definir "position: absolute" ? Et pour ce qui est du cadre contenant ton cadre, est il assez grand pour affichier un carré de taille 100px ?

n°755219
Big-Foot
Posté le 07-06-2004 à 18:44:14  profilanswer
 

pour info freed102 IE interprete presque toujours mal le code


Message édité par Big-Foot le 07-06-2004 à 18:44:38
n°755229
freed102
Arayashiki
Posté le 07-06-2004 à 18:51:58  profilanswer
 

Big-Foot a écrit :

pour info freed102 IE interprete presque toujours mal le code


 
je sais bien ! mais là quand je vois que dans firefox... quand je fais un menu <ul><li>.. .. que je lui demande que ça fasse 150px de large... et que dans IE ça fait bien 150 de large.. mais que dans firefox ça fait 200... je me dis qu'il y a un probleme !!  
j'ai des choses à savoir sur les CSS je pense car à mon avis je m'y prends tres mal !

n°755247
antp
Super Administrateur
Champion des excuses bidons
Posté le 07-06-2004 à 18:58:09  profilanswer
 

t'as pensé à définir margin & padding pour les ul/li ?


---------------
mes programmes ·· les voitures dans les films ·· apprenez à écrire
n°755256
freed102
Arayashiki
Posté le 07-06-2004 à 19:00:02  profilanswer
 

j'y avais pensé.. mais ça suffisait pas.. je suis passé à autre chose pour l'instant... faut que m'y remette !
Sinon si j'utilise quelques tables sans exces... c mal ??

n°755258
uriel
blood pt.2
Posté le 07-06-2004 à 19:01:58  profilanswer
 

arghhh untruc realPlayer en page d'acceuil [:zytrasnif]


---------------
IVG en france
n°755261
freed102
Arayashiki
Posté le 07-06-2004 à 19:04:06  profilanswer
 

non t'inquiet ce sera pas la page d'accueil ! lol ! ce n'est qu'une page intermediaire...

mood
Publicité
Posté le 07-06-2004 à 19:04:06  profilanswer
 

n°755263
uriel
blood pt.2
Posté le 07-06-2004 à 19:04:50  profilanswer
 

ouf :D


---------------
IVG en france
n°755266
freed102
Arayashiki
Posté le 07-06-2004 à 19:06:04  profilanswer
 

n'empeche que le real me pose probleme... ma validation est fausse... à cause de la balise embed !! je sais pas quoi faire pour eviter cela !

n°755269
loufoque
Posté le 07-06-2004 à 19:07:39  profilanswer
 

Bon déjà, je te rassure, ça ne vient pas de Firefox mais de toi qui code comme un pied.
Tu n'utilises pas du tout la balise <object> comme il faut, tu utilises en fait l'implémentation propriétaire de cette balise sous IE. Normal que ça passe pas.
Ensuite, tu utilises text-align: center pour centrer le bloc principal (encore un qui a rien compris aux CSS) ce qui explique pourquoi il n'est pas centré sous firefox.

n°755274
freed102
Arayashiki
Posté le 07-06-2004 à 19:11:58  profilanswer
 

loufoque a écrit :

Bon déjà, je te rassure, ça ne vient pas de Firefox mais de toi qui code comme un pied.
Tu n'utilises pas du tout la balise <object> comme il faut, tu utilises en fait l'implémentation propriétaire de cette balise sous IE. Normal que ça passe pas.
Ensuite, tu utilises text-align: center pour centrer le bloc principal (encore un qui a rien compris aux CSS) ce qui explique pourquoi il n'est pas centré sous firefox.


bah ouai mais ya pas de float:center ! alors je sais pas quoi mettre !
désolé je debute en CSS.. alors je fais ce que je peux !
pour le object pareil.. j'ai fait des recherches.. et j'ai rien trouvé pour firefox !

n°755279
loufoque
Posté le 07-06-2004 à 19:15:54  profilanswer
 

Effectivement, tu n'as rien compris au positionnement CSS. Parler de float: center... ça n'a absolument pas de sens.
Bon, pour centrer un bloc, il faut utiliser les marges. margin: auto marche dans les navigateurs, mais pas dans IE.
 
Pour <object>, il suffit de ne pas faire appel aux <param/> ni à classid...
Voir une specification HTML pour plus d'infos sur son fonctionnement.

n°755333
antp
Super Administrateur
Champion des excuses bidons
Posté le 07-06-2004 à 19:43:03  profilanswer
 
n°755334
freed102
Arayashiki
Posté le 07-06-2004 à 19:43:59  profilanswer
 

loufoque a écrit :

Effectivement, tu n'as rien compris au positionnement CSS. Parler de float: center... ça n'a absolument pas de sens.
Bon, pour centrer un bloc, il faut utiliser les marges. margin: auto marche dans les navigateurs, mais pas dans IE.
 
Pour <object>, il suffit de ne pas faire appel aux <param/> ni à classid...
Voir une specification HTML pour plus d'infos sur son fonctionnement.


 
et bien merci pour l'info... c tres agreable de se sentir aussi nul !!! ça fait avancer... bref... cela dit ya du mieux dans mon probleme ! sauf que maintenant je vois la vdo dans firefox.. mais ça marche plus dans IE... grrrr !!

n°755360
gm_superst​ar
Appelez-moi Super
Posté le 07-06-2004 à 20:09:13  profilanswer
 

Ca serait pas mal de pas faire 36000 topics sur le même problème...
 
http://forum.hardware.fr/hardwaref [...] 2693-1.htm


---------------
Incongru : une FAQ abandonnée sur les Standards du Web - FAQ périmée de blabla@Prog
n°755400
freed102
Arayashiki
Posté le 07-06-2004 à 20:31:40  profilanswer
 

gm_superstar a écrit :

Ca serait pas mal de pas faire 36000 topics sur le même problème...
 
http://forum.hardware.fr/hardwaref [...] 2693-1.htm


oups sorry... mais bon là j'ai sauté sur l'occas pour parler de ça aussi

n°755805
urd-sama
waste of space
Posté le 08-06-2004 à 09:41:04  profilanswer
 

simple conseil: code pour firefox et corrige ensuite pour IE.
avant je faisais le contraire et je suis passée à cette solution. et bien je me fais vraiment moins ch!

n°755890
Ex-Floodeu​r
La Source
Posté le 08-06-2004 à 10:17:37  profilanswer
 

urd-sama a écrit :

simple conseil: code pour firefox et corrige ensuite pour IE.

c'est aussi ce que j'ai fait mais après coup :D


---------------
Saint Seiya  || La Livebox || Europe, débats, réflexions
n°756048
freed102
Arayashiki
Posté le 08-06-2004 à 11:30:55  profilanswer
 

merci merci !
bon sinon j'avance... mais que pensez vous d'un code valide.. mais qui marche pas ??? c interessant non ?? en plus ça fait planter IE et Firefox !!! c dement ! lol
 

Code :
  1. <table border="0" cellpadding="0" cellspacing="0">
  2.    <tr>
  3.  <td>
  4.  <object width="320" height="240" classid="clsid:CFCDAA03-8BE4-11cf-B84B-0020AFBBCCFA">
  5.  <param name="type" value="video/vnd.rn-realvideo" />
  6.  <param name="data" value="<?php echo $filerpm; ?>" />
  7.  <param name="controls" value="ImageWindow" />
  8.  <param name="autostart" value="true" />
  9.  <!--<param name="src" value="<?php //echo $filerpm; ?>" />-->
  10.  </object>
  11.  </td>
  12. </tr>
  13. <tr>
  14.  <td><object width="320" height="36" classid="clsid:CFCDAA03-8BE4-11cf-B84B-0020AFBBCCFA" data="<?php echo $filerpm; ?>"  type="video/vnd.rn-realvideo">
  15.   <param name="type" value="video/vnd.rn-realvideo" />
  16.   <param name="data" value="<?php echo $filerpm; ?>" />
  17.   <param name="controls" value="controlpanel" />
  18.   <param name="autostart" value="true" />
  19.   <param name="console" value="one" />
  20.   <!--<param name="src" value="<?php //echo $filerpm; ?>" />-->
  21.   </object>
  22.  </td>
  23. </tr>
  24. </table>


 
PS : je sais ce que vous allez dire... mon code il veut rien dire !! mais j'essaie !!!


Message édité par freed102 le 08-06-2004 à 11:31:51
n°756093
Hermes le ​Messager
Breton Quiétiste
Posté le 08-06-2004 à 11:44:36  profilanswer
 

freed102 a écrit :

merci merci !
bon sinon j'avance... mais que pensez vous d'un code valide.. mais qui marche pas ??? c interessant non ?? en plus ça fait planter IE et Firefox !!! c dement ! lol
 

Code :
  1. <table border="0" cellpadding="0" cellspacing="0">
  2.    <tr>
  3.  <td>
  4.  <object width="320" height="240" classid="clsid:CFCDAA03-8BE4-11cf-B84B-0020AFBBCCFA">
  5.  <param name="type" value="video/vnd.rn-realvideo" />
  6.  <param name="data" value="<?php echo $filerpm; ?>" />
  7.  <param name="controls" value="ImageWindow" />
  8.  <param name="autostart" value="true" />
  9.  <!--<param name="src" value="<?php //echo $filerpm; ?>" />-->
  10.  </object>
  11.  </td>
  12. </tr>
  13. <tr>
  14.  <td><object width="320" height="36" classid="clsid:CFCDAA03-8BE4-11cf-B84B-0020AFBBCCFA" data="<?php echo $filerpm; ?>"  type="video/vnd.rn-realvideo">
  15.   <param name="type" value="video/vnd.rn-realvideo" />
  16.   <param name="data" value="<?php echo $filerpm; ?>" />
  17.   <param name="controls" value="controlpanel" />
  18.   <param name="autostart" value="true" />
  19.   <param name="console" value="one" />
  20.   <!--<param name="src" value="<?php //echo $filerpm; ?>" />-->
  21.   </object>
  22.  </td>
  23. </tr>
  24. </table>


 
PS : je sais ce que vous allez dire... mon code il veut rien dire !! mais j'essaie !!!


 
Arf, c'est normal de galérer un peu. C'est pareil pour tout le monde au début. ;)
 
Comme on te l'a déjà dit, code avec Mozilla/firefox ou Opera, mais surtout pas IE. Tu corrigeras s'il y a lieu pour IE APRES.

n°758807
brutalos
Nany ?
Posté le 10-06-2004 à 09:52:26  profilanswer
 

Hermes le Messager a écrit :

Arf, c'est normal de galérer un peu. C'est pareil pour tout le monde au début. ;)
 
Comme on te l'a déjà dit, code avec Mozilla/firefox ou Opera, mais surtout pas IE. Tu corrigeras s'il y a lieu pour IE APRES.


 
Sans lire ton code fait gaffe aux commentaires il peuvent êtres interprété parfois, notament par ie. Foutage de bordel gratuit en gros

n°759071
cerel
Posté le 10-06-2004 à 12:15:38  profilanswer
 

Pour en revenir a ton "probleme" de depart, cela vient du fait que Firefox et IE n'interpretent pas la taille des "boites" de la meme facon.
 
Plus d'infos ici :  
http://openweb.eu.org/articles/dimensions_boites_css/
N'hesite pas a visiter le reste du site :p

n°790101
zbang
Posté le 08-07-2004 à 11:50:23  profilanswer
 
n°790109
antp
Super Administrateur
Champion des excuses bidons
Posté le 08-07-2004 à 11:56:11  profilanswer
 

c'était très utile de remonter ce topic d'il y a un mois pour poster ce lien :sarcastic:

n°790124
zbang
Posté le 08-07-2004 à 12:13:01  profilanswer
 

suis tombé sur ce post et cet article ce matin ... je trouvai que ça collai bien ensemble ... la prochaine fois je t'enverai un mp avant de poster

n°790127
antp
Super Administrateur
Champion des excuses bidons
Posté le 08-07-2004 à 12:14:58  profilanswer
 

:heink: C'est surtout ce genre de lien n'a pas grand chose à faire ici, on parle pas de quel browser utiliser mais plutôt de comment faire marcher les pages dans les browsers même s'ils sont mauvais.
Ce genre de discussions sur quel browser utiliser c'est plutôt sur WS&R, dans les topics consacrés aux navigateurs web.


Message édité par antp le 08-07-2004 à 12:15:18
mood
Publicité
Posté le   profilanswer
 


Aller à :
Ajouter une réponse
  FORUM HardWare.fr
  Programmation
  HTML/CSS

  XHTML CSS... IE vs Firefox .... c le bordel !!!

 

Sujets relatifs
[css/javascript]la hauteur d'un bloc de texte???[Firefox et Javascript] Problème avec history.back() qui boucle !
le CSS ça pue en fait, la balise < font > était mieux[html/css] background-repeat qui déconne sous IE :sweat:
[css] problème de position de menuDebut XHTML
[CSS] images aléatoires[JAVASCRIPT] Object Image() et tailles de celui-ci dans IE et FireFox
comment cliquer un calque (div) en XHTML ??problème à la con : css versus tableaux
Plus de sujets relatifs à : XHTML CSS... IE vs Firefox .... c le bordel !!!


Copyright © 1997-2022 Hardware.fr SARL (Signaler un contenu illicite / Données personnelles) / Groupe LDLC / Shop HFR